计算机C语言二级考试(题库11)

一、选择题

对长度为10的线性表进行冒泡排序,最坏情况下需要比较的次数为
A)9
B)10
C)45
D)90

参考答案及解析

[解析]

冒泡法是在扫描过程中逐次比较相邻两个元素的大小,最坏的情况是每次比较都要将相邻的两个元素互换,需要互换的次数为9+8+7+6+5+4+3+2+1=45,选C。

拓展连接

冒泡排序法
算法思想:

  1. 从数组头部开始,不断的比较相邻两个元素的大小,让较大的元素 通过此过程向后移动,直到数组的末尾,通过第一轮比较可以得出该数组元素中最大的元素。
  2. 在此实现以上过程,从第一个元素开始,一直到倒数第二个元素,这样找到第二大的元素。
  3. 以此类推经过(n-1)轮就能将数组元素排好顺序。
    总的情况就是对n个元素的数组,进行(n-1)次比较,进而形成排序。

全国计算机等级考试——C语言二级 题库相关推荐

  1. 华为上机试题 c语言,华为上机考试题库2017 2017年全国计算机等级考试C语言上机考试题库 -1-20套.doc...

    华为上机考试题库2017 2017年全国计算机等级考试C语言上机考试题库 -1-20套.doc 华为上机考试题库2017 2017年全国计算机等级考试C语言上机考试题库 -1-20套 导读:就爱阅读网 ...

  2. 全国计算机等级考试一级上机WORD题,全国计算机等级考试一级上机WORD题库

    全国计算机等级考试一级上机WORD题库 s 全国计算机等级考试一级上机WORD题库 题.1第请在"考试项目"菜单上选择"字处理软件使用",完成下面的内容:注意: ...

  3. 全国计算机等级考试c语言设计题,全国计算机等级考试 《C语言程序设计》习题.doc...

    全国计算机等级考试 <C语言程序设计>习题 PAGE PAGE 1 <C语言程序设计>习题 第1章习题 一.单项选择题 1.C语言程序的执行,总是起始于[ ]. A) 程序中的 ...

  4. 全国计算机等级考一级word,全国计算机等级考一级上机WORD题库.doc

    全国计算机等级考一级上机WORD题库 全国计算机等级考试一级上机WORD题库1题. 请在"考试项目"菜单上选择"字处理软件使用",完成下面的内容: 注意:下面出 ...

  5. 计算机二级ps教程 百度云,全国计算机等级考试一级Photoshop模拟题及解析第六套(完整版).pdf...

    全国计算机等级考试一级 Photoshop 模拟题及解析第六套(完 整版) 一.单选题: 1.在设定层效果(图层样式)时 A. 光线照射的角度时固定的 B. 光线照射的角度可以任意设定 C. 光线照射 ...

  6. 计算机辅助仿真模拟的英文缩写,全国计算机等级考试一级B模拟题.doc

    文档介绍: 全国计算机等级考试一级B模拟题世界上第一台电子计算机名叫__.A)EDVACB))EDSACD)MARK-Ⅱ[解析]世界上第一台名为ENIAC的电子计算机于1946年诞生于美国宾夕法尼亚大 ...

  7. 计算机等级和计算应用区别,全国计算机等级考试一级和二级的区别是什么?

    为了让各位读者更好的区分全国计算机等级考试一级和二级,小编整理了以下内容. 1全国计算机等级考试一级和二级的区别 两者考试内容不一样,全国计算机一级考试内容为一级 MS Office,一级 WPS O ...

  8. 第五天:全国计算机等级考试C语言专题

    今天是释然发题解的第五天,以后每一天都会和大家分享学习路上的心得,希望和大家一起进步,一起享受coding的乐趣. 本文约10000字,预计阅读40分钟 昨天我们学习了链表,忘记的小伙伴们可以看一下哦 ...

  9. 全国计算机一级office2010,2018年全国计算机等级考试一级office2010真题一套(中档题)...

    2017年全国计算机等级考试一级office2010真题一套(完整一套,附答案样图) 这是一套中档题,供考生参考学习! (选择题答案:1-5:C A D B B   6-10:B C D B D  1 ...

  10. 计算机四级数据库往年考试题,全国计算机等级考试四级数据库论述题历年真题(四年)...

    全国计算机等级考试四级数据库论述题历年真题(四年) 1.(1997年) 本题要求设计一个学生试卷成绩输入.查询和成绩单输出系统(简称SRS)的数据结构和算法要点.问题描述如下: 要输入到SRS系统中的 ...

最新文章

  1. 一个毕业生初入社会的历程 (四)一次简单的面试...
  2. Oracle官方文档网址收录
  3. [Map 3D开发实战系列] Map Resource Explorer 之四-- Map3D开发中的WPF
  4. 程序员的职业病(职业素养)之一:动手写业务代码之前先考虑异常处理
  5. 【错误修正】关于文章《小夕说,不了解动态空间增长的程序喵都是假喵》
  6. php分割文本读入数组,PHP fgets按行读取字符串和explode分割字符串为数组
  7. Google Flutter 一统移动、Web、桌面、嵌入式江湖!
  8. Git安装配置与GitHub注册及简单使用
  9. 分类与聚类及聚类算法分类
  10. 计算机网络练习题-1
  11. stm32实验报告心得体会_STM32单片机红外遥控MP3实验报告
  12. python上海房价数据分析_Python数据分析告诉你为何上海的二手房你都买不起
  13. oracle dba_hist_snapshot,通过dba_hist_*来进行诊断
  14. java中对手机号、邮箱等隐私信息脱敏展示,如手机号138****8888。
  15. jarvis oj typo
  16. 去雾算法学习-----Automatic recovery of the atmospheric light hazy image(fattal 大气光值自适应去雾算法)阅读笔记
  17. python 模拟登陆百度
  18. android:TableRow之平均分布列
  19. 不平衡电网电压下虚拟同步发电机VSG控制策略-实现不平衡电压下控制三相电流平衡
  20. Neo4j 4.x 社区版数据导入及Spring-Data-Neo4j 5.x、6.x使用案例

热门文章

  1. mysql 纯真ip 导出dat_纯真IP数据库(qqwry.dat)转换成最新的IP数据库格式(ipwry.dat)
  2. JavaScript算术运算中前加加与后加加
  3. UEFI学习——事件函数WaitForEvent和CreateEvent/CreateEventEx
  4. shopex 网店系统 v4.8.5 安装图文教
  5. 注册ActiveX控件时DllRegisterServer调用失败的解决方法
  6. acdsee免费版跳过注册账户_个人博客第1篇——注册GitHub
  7. 报童问题(3)-深入分析
  8. 《转》微商48种加人方法
  9. AE duik插件运用-人物行走动画
  10. emouse思·睿—评论与观点整理之一